Home Foundation Installation in Greenville, SC
Home foundation installation services involve constructing a stable and durable base for residential properties, ensuring the structure remains level and secure over time. These services typically cover new construction projects, where a foundation needs to be built from the ground up, as well as foundation replacements or significant repairs for existing homes. Property owners often seek this service when planning new builds, experiencing foundation issues, or preparing a site for renovation, and they usually want to understand the different types of foundations available, such as slab, crawl space, or basement, as well as the materials used and the impact on overall home stability.
Before requesting foundation installation, homeowners should consider factors like soil conditions, property size, and local building codes. Understanding the scope of the project, including permits, excavation requirements, and potential impact on landscaping, can help in planning accordingly. Clear communication about the desired foundation type and any existing structural concerns can facilitate a smoother process, ensuring the new foundation supports the long-term safety and integrity of the home.

Common Home Foundation Installation Jobs
Foundation Repair - addresses settling or cracking issues to stabilize the home structure.
New Home Foundations - involves installing a solid base for new construction projects.
Basement Foundations - provides a stable foundation for basement spaces and waterproofing needs.
Pier and Beam Foundations - elevates homes on piers to prevent moisture damage and improve stability.
Concrete Slab Foundations - creates a flat, durable base for ground-level homes and additions.
Foundation Waterproofing - helps prevent water intrusion and protects the foundation from moisture damage.
Home Foundation Installation Questions
What types of foundation installation services are available? Services include new foundation construction for homes, additions, and commercial buildings, as well as repairs and reinforcement for existing structures.
How do I know if my property needs foundation installation? Sign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ls or floors,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
What materials are used for foundation installation? Common materials include concrete, concrete blocks, and reinforced steel to ensure stability and durability.
What should property owners consider before starting foundation work? It’s important to assess soil conditions, property layout, and any existing structural issues before installation begins.
